Alcohol testing in Mission, Kansas is a critical tool for identifying individuals who may be under the influence, helping maintain safety and legal compliance. It primarily measures blood alcohol concentration (BAC) using samples like breath or blood.
Alcohol Testing is used in many settings
Common Methods of Alcohol Testing
Breathalyzer - Measures BAC instantly via exhalation
Blood Tests - Provides accurate BAC level
Urine Tests - Detects alcohol for longer periods

Fingernail drug testing analyzes the keratin in nails to detect drug use, providing a long detection window similar to hair tests. Clips of fingernails or toenails are used to trace drug intake over the previous months. This method is less invasive, offering a reliable indicator of historical substance use.
